You do not always need a lawyer to draft a basic will, but a lawyer helps ensure the document is valid, properly executed, and aligned with other plans such as trusts and powers of attorney. For complex estates, blended families, or business interests, professional guidance reduces risk and ensures coordination across legal instruments that otherwise may be overlooked.

A will directs asset distribution after death, while a living trust holds assets during life and can continue after death. The choice depends on goals, probate considerations, and whether privacy or flexibility is desired. Many clients use both, using a trust for asset management and a will to name guardians and handle final transfers.
